«Если рабочий хочет хорошо выполнять свою работу, он должен сначала заточить свои инструменты» — Конфуций, «Аналитики Конфуция. Лу Лингун»
титульная страница > программирование > Как сортировать данные по длине строки в mySQL с помощью char_length ()?

Как сортировать данные по длине строки в mySQL с помощью char_length ()?

Опубликовано в 2025-02-19
Просматривать:329

How to Sort Data by String Length in MySQL Using CHAR_LENGTH()?

выбор данных по длине строки в mysql

для сортировки данных на основе длины строки в mysql, вместо использования string_length (column), рассмотрим Использование встроенной функции char_length ().

разница между char_length () и Length ()

]
  • ] char_length () : возвращает количество символов в строке с учетом многооборотника кодирования символов (например, UTF-8). ]
  • length () : возвращает количество байтов, занятых строкой, которая не может точно отражать количество символов В многооборотных кодированиях.

с использованием char_length ()

для сортировки данных по длине строки с помощью char_length () вы можете использовать следующий синтаксис: [

 select * From Table Order by char_length (column); Получите все ряды из указанной таблицы и сортируйте их в порядке возрастания на основе длины символа указанного столбца. Ряды с более длинными строками появятся в нижней части результатов. ]
Последний учебник Более>

Изучайте китайский

Отказ от ответственности: Все предоставленные ресурсы частично взяты из Интернета. В случае нарушения ваших авторских прав или других прав и интересов, пожалуйста, объясните подробные причины и предоставьте доказательства авторских прав или прав и интересов, а затем отправьте их по электронной почте: [email protected]. Мы сделаем это за вас как можно скорее.

Copyright© 2022 湘ICP备2022001581号-3